                        • So... A few new additions to the car. First of which is the new head unit, Sony touch screen. The fitment with the fascia kit from the UK is spot on. Next thing is the heat shield that I made up and then gave a splash of paint. It actually works really well. More so when you have been giving the car a squirt and the heat builds up in the engine bay. If you then feel the shield, its warm, then feel the pod and intake pipe and they are a lot cooler to the touch. I also removed what I could from the front end of the car to help flow into the intake area, as you can see by the pic below, the pod has a lot of direct flow now.

                          Last couple of additions/upgrade, was the steering wheel and gear lever knob which were from a MK5 GTI wrecking I found locally. Both feel awesome IMO, they give a nice, chunky, sturdier feel.
